Any reason to pay this much over a Udemy version from reputable sources?

like

Certification included and they make sure you actually know your craft versus helping you to pass a test and then you can't actually do your job. Companies aren't playing games anymore and just having the cert isn't enough. You'll get filtered out during the interview. They want experience. Better to learn from cyber professionals who do this for a living rather than a place that just wants the money....but that may be none of my business lol
